Title: Nicholas Nickleby Publisher: Penguin Active Reading
Author: Charles Dickens No. of page: 76

Story/Plot:
Nicholas and his parent – Mrs Nickleby and his sister, Kate Nickleby. They lived together, and they found Uncle Ralph to help them. Nicholas had a job in Dotheboys Hall. He met a friend – Smike, they were good friends, because Nicholas helped him to have a good life. But finally Smike died. They were sad. Also, Nicholas loved a lady, called Madeline Bray. He had found his love at last and they got married.

Setting/Background:
After Nicholas father died. Nicholas had no money, no job and a family to support. His only hope is Uncle Ralph. But Ralph is a cold-hearted money-leader with unpleasant, dangerous friend. Ralph gave Nicholas a job, but the job was very bad, Nicholas saw that the schoolmaster was vicious.

The main male character / hero is called Nicholas Nickleby. He is very helpful, because he helped Smike to have a happy life and let him leave the Dotheboys Hall.

The main female character / heroine is called Madeline Bray. She is a beautiful girl. She is good at art and she loves drawing. Nicholas loves her.

My favourite character is Smike. Because Smike is hard working and he is friendly. Although he was ill, his heart is also full of hope, he wasn’t afraid of dying. He was very optimistic.

The most impressive episode/scene is Happiness at Last. After an arduous time. Nicholas can find his love at last. Frist time Madeline didn’t like Nicholas. Also, she will marry Frank. But after she listened to Nicholas’s conversation, she was very impressed. And they got married finally.
